What Does "Receive SMS Online" Mean?
To "receive SMS online" means obtaining text messages via the internet without needing a traditional SIM card or phone. This method is popular among users looking for privacy, security, and convenience when signing up for online services.

Methods to Receive SMS Online
There are various methods available to receive SMS online. Here are the most common:
1. Free Public Numbers
- Public SMS services allow anyone to receive messages sent to shared numbers.
- These numbers are often overwhelmed and may lead to receiving junk messages.
2. Virtual Numbers
- Paid services offer virtual phone numbers that function online.
- They are less likely to be blocked and allow for greater privacy than free public numbers.

Why Free SMS Services Often Fail
Free SMS services often encounter several issues that make them less reliable:
- Blocked Numbers: Many platforms have blacklisted specific numbers from free services, preventing them from receiving OTP verification messages.
- Reused Numbers: Free services often recycle numbers which may still be linked to previous users, creating privacy risks.
- OTP Issues: Oftentimes, sensitive platforms like banks do not send OTPs to free service numbers to enhance security.
